There was a short piece in yesterday’s Sunday Times by Trevor White, former editor of The Dubliner. He mentioned how he was asked to chair a panel discussing art, the event itself being sponsored by Barry’s Tea, which has been dabbling in art events over recent times.

Barry’s Tea vetoed two of the artists chosen for the panel. According to White: “If there is a better argument for state funding of the arts, I cannot think of it. We are lucky to live in a country where most discussions about the value of art … are not controlled by people who make teabags."
